Is your hydroponic dream financially viable? Whether you're building a backyard greenhouse or a commercial vertical farm, the ROI Estimator helps you look past the green leaves and into the green ink of your balance sheet.
Quick answer
Breakeven (months) = capex ÷ monthly margin, where monthly margin = revenue − opex. A typical home-scale system growing high-value herbs or greens breaks even in 18–30 months — faster (under 12 months) only with a high-margin, fast-turnover crop like café-supplied basil. Always subtract a 10–15% crop-loss buffer from revenue and add 5–10% of opex for consumables before trusting the number.

Core ROI Formula Reference
| Metric | Formula | Typical Small-Scale Range |
|---|---|---|
| Monthly Margin | Revenue − Opex | Varies by crop and scale |
| Breakeven (months) | Capex ÷ Monthly Margin | 18 – 30 months (home-scale, high-value crops) |
| Annual ROI (%) | (Annual Margin ÷ Capex) × 100 | Varies widely by crop and efficiency |
| Crop-loss buffer | Applied to Revenue estimate | 10 – 15% |
| Consumables | Applied to Opex estimate | 5 – 10% of opex |

The Three Pillars of Hydroponic Profit
1. Crop Selection (The Revenue)
Not all plants are equal.
- High Margin: Basil, Microgreens, Specialty Peppers, Edible Flowers.
- Low Margin: Head Lettuce, Cabbage, Standard Tomatoes (unless at scale).
2. Efficiency (The Opex)
Your electricity bill is your biggest enemy.

3. Scaling (The Amortization)
A system for 100 plants costs much less per plant than a system for 10 plants. Commercial profitability almost always requires "Economies of Scale."
Common "Hidden" Costs
- Consumables: Airstones, pH probes, and cleaning supplies (Star San, etc.) add up to 5-10% of opex.
- Packaging: If you are selling, the clamshell and label can sometimes cost more than the seeds and nutrients combined.
- Waste: Always factor in a 10-15% "crop failure" or "unsold produce" buffer in your revenue estimates.
What the Estimator Actually Calculates
The estimator reduces your project to three inputs — capex (one-time build cost), opex (recurring monthly cost), and revenue (monthly yield × market price) — and derives three outputs: monthly margin (revenue minus opex), months-to-breakeven (capex divided by monthly margin), and annualized ROI (annual margin as a percentage of capex). The formula itself is simple; the value of the tool is in prompting you to include opex lines that are easy to forget in a first pass — labor hours, consumable replacement, packaging, and a realistic crop-loss buffer — which is where most first-time ROI estimates go wrong by being too optimistic.
Common Mistakes When Estimating ROI
- Excluding labor from opex. Even a "free" hobby hour has an opportunity cost; commercial operators who don't cost their own labor consistently overstate their real margin.
- Forgetting packaging and distribution. For direct-to-consumer or retail sales, packaging (clamshells, labels) and delivery/transport can rival the cost of the nutrients and seeds combined.
- Assuming 100% sellable yield. Real harvests include tip-burn, bolted, or undersized produce that can't be sold at full price — the 10–15% buffer exists specifically for this.
- Using retail electricity rates for a commercial-scale build without checking for a commercial/industrial rate tier. Utility rate structures often change meaningfully above certain consumption thresholds.
Worked Examples
Example 1 — Small basil operation, home scale: Capex of $600 (tent, LED, DWC system, meters). Monthly opex of $80 (electricity, nutrients, seeds). Monthly revenue of $150 selling to a local café at a premium herb price. Monthly margin: $70. Breakeven: 600 ÷ 70 ≈ 8.6 months. This sits well inside the 18–30 month typical range because basil is a high-margin, fast-turnover crop.
Example 2 — Backyard lettuce system, mixed-use: Capex of $1,200 (larger NFT system, multiple lights). Monthly opex of $150. Monthly revenue of $200 (lower-margin crop, partial self-consumption). Monthly margin: $50. Breakeven: 1,200 ÷ 50 = 24 months — squarely in the typical 18–30 month home-scale range cited above.
Example 3 — Commercial microgreens tray operation: Capex of $8,000 (shelving, multiple LEDs, climate control). Monthly opex of $1,200 (electricity, seeds, labor, packaging). Monthly revenue of $2,000 to local restaurants. Monthly margin: $800. Applying a 12% crop-loss buffer to revenue reduces effective revenue to $1,760, lowering margin to $560/month. Breakeven: 8,000 ÷ 560 ≈ 14.3 months — faster than the home-scale range because of higher-margin crop selection and scale efficiencies.
Pro Tip: Value Your Time
The most common mistake hobbysts make is not counting their own labor. If you spend 5 hours a week on your system, factor in what your time is worth. If the "profit" is less than your hourly wage, you have a hobby, not a business (and that's okay!).

FAQ
How long is the typical breakeven for a home system?
For high-value crops like herbs and organic greens, a well-managed home system typically breaks even in 18–30 months.

Can I make money with a small 2x4 tent?
It is difficult to make a profit selling produce from a single tent due to overhead. Small-scale profitability usually requires high-value niche crops (microgreens, rare herbs) or local "direct-to-chef" sales.
What electricity cost should I budget per month for a home setup?
A single 300–400W LED running 16–18 hours a day draws roughly 150–220 kWh/month; at typical residential rates this is a meaningful recurring opex line, so check your local kWh rate before estimating.
How much revenue buffer should I plan for crop loss?
Budget a 10–15% reduction in expected revenue for crop failure, pest loss, or unsold/unsellable produce — this is a standard hidden-cost buffer in the commercial hydroponics estimating.
